Hitachi Energy has ordered two new GEORG precisioncut TBA400 lines for two of their plants.

The first one is a machine type GEORG precisioncut TBA400 ecoline L with a full sequence in-line stacker for up to 1200 mm lamination length. The machine is now starting operation in the plant in Lodz, Poland.

The second one is a GEORG precisioncut TBA400 with a full sequence in-line stacker for up to 1700 mm lamination length ordered for the Jefferson City facility in Missouri, USA.

Together with the TBA400 robotline that was installed in their plant in Turkey these orders show the high trust Hitachi Energy has in the GEORG machines.

GEORG is very pleased about the strategic partnership with Hitachi Energy.
These new machines equipped with highly efficient drives contribute to the sustainable development goal of Hitachi Energy to reduce energy consumption and lower carbon emissions with eco-efficient processes.

Hitachi Energy (formerly ABB) now operates about 35 GEORG Step Lap Lamination Cutting Lines and another 10 machines (such as slitting and corrugated tank wall production lines) supplied by GEORG also dedicated to the transformer production in various plants all around the world.

LTC relies on Georg robotline technology.

This year Georg comissioned two GEORG precisioncut TBA 400 robotlines at LTC in Italy successfully. The lines produce fully automatically complete transformer cores up to 1700mm lamination length and up to 440mm lamination width.

Successful commission of TBA400 at Lemi

TBA400 with high-speed configuration at our long-standing customer Lemi Trafo JSC.

Together with one slitting line which was put into operation a few weeks ago, the new TBA400 expands Lemi's machine park and supports their growth strategy.

The benefits of pin stacker technology for the distribution transformer production can also be gained from a Transformer Magazine article 'Demand driven core production' we published recently.
